Ingredients :
Serves 6
-
475ml / 16 fl oz / 2 cups freshly squeezed
orange juice
-
finely grated rind and juice of 1 orange
-
120ml / 4 fl oz / ½ cup red wine
-
45ml / 3 tbsp clear honey
-
1 cinnamon stick, broken in half
-
4 cloves
-
4 cardamom pods, split
-
2 pears, such as Cornice or William,
peeled, cored and halved
-
8 ready-to-eat dried figs
-
12 ready-to-eat dried unsulphured
apricots
-
2 eating apples, peeled, cored and
thickly sliced
|
 |
|
Method :
-
Pour the orange juice into a large, heavy
pan and add half the orange rind, the red wine, honey, cinnamon stick,
cloves and cardamom pods.
-
Bring the orange juice and spices to the
boil, then reduce the heat and simmer gently for about 2 minutes,
stirring occasionally.
-
Add the halved pears, dried figs and
apricots to the pan and cook, covered, for 25 minutes, turning the
fruit over occasionally with a wooden spoon. Add the sliced apples and
cook for a further 12-15 minutes until the fruit is tender and juicy.
-
Remove the fruit from the pan with a
slotted spoon and place them in a bowl. Remove the spices from the
juice and discard. Boil the juices over a high heat until reduced and
syrupy, then pour over the fruit. Serve decorated with the remaining
orange rind, if wished.
Nutritional Facts :
Per portion :
Energy
344kcals/1465kJ
Protein 5.4g
Fat, total 1.9g
saturated fat 0g
Carbohydrate 81.4g
of which sugars
81.4g Fiber
10.8g |
